Are Engagement and Wedding Rings the Same Thing?
When it comes to love, nothing quite says it like a ring. But when it comes to engagement and wedding rings, are they the same thing? The short answer is no! Although both types of rings are worn to signify a committed relationship, there are some key differences that set them apart.
Engagement rings are typically given by a man to a woman to signify his intent to marry her. They are usually a single ring that is more ornate and contains a precious stone, such as a diamond. Engagement rings are seen as a symbol of promise and commitment, and are typically worn on the left hand ring finger.
Wedding rings, on the other hand, are given as a symbol of marriage and are usually exchanged by both partners during the wedding ceremony. They are typically more simple in design, and are usually made of a precious metal such as gold or platinum. Wedding rings are usually worn on the same finger as the engagement ring, but they can also be worn on the right hand ring finger.
The main difference between engagement and wedding rings is the intent behind them. Engagement rings are given as a sign of love and commitment prior to the wedding day, while wedding rings are exchanged during the ceremony to signify the union of marriage.

FAQ 3: What is the traditional style of engagement ring?
Answer: The traditional style of engagement ring is usually a solitaire diamond ring set in a metal band. The diamond is usually the focal point of the ring and is often framed with smaller diamonds or other gemstones.
